Integration of R%D and new product development: case studies of Brazilian high-tech firms

Daniel Jugend and Sérgio Luis Da Silva

International Journal of Business Innovation and Research, 2014, vol. 8, issue 4, 422-439

Abstract: One of the aspects that influence good performance of new product development (NPD) at high-tech companies is the integration of research and development (R%D) and the other functions involved with NPD. The objective of this paper is to examine why Brazilian medium and large sized high-tech companies are different with respect to the integration of R%D with NPD. An analysis of case studies was conducted at five Brazilian high-tech firms. Among the results, collectivism, which is characteristic of the Brazilian organisational culture, was seen to manifest itself in companies through the adoption of cross-functional teams; the valorisation of personal relations, which is stimulated by physical proximity; and project managers' ample participation in different functions involving NPD.
